"just been having a look at the developers guide for video:
Video Pipeline | 3DR Solo Development Guide
By my understanding, we should be able to change the encoding in the Solo to 1080p. It will be at a higher latency and use more bandwidth but the hardware looks like it can cope. Has anyone played with this yet or know which file holds the config for video encoding. It would be really nice to be able to output 1080p on the HDMI port, even with high latency, it means it can be used for live broadcast"

Response:
"Hi, I'm one of the devs behind the guide.1080p is a definite option, and we're just looking for ways to integrate it into the guide effectively. (It requires swapping out a kernel driver.) Follow along on this Github issue or email me if you want to try this out early.How do I get true 1080p output? · Issue #68 · 3drobotics/solodevguide · GitHub"
